The Master’s Degree in Mathematics is classified in Class LM-40. It takes two years to be completed. To achieve the title, a Student gets 120 university credits (CFU). 
The title awarded at the end of the cycle is the Degree (Magistrale) in Mathematics. The title allows access to second level Masters and PhD programs. The Degree Program aims to provide a solid cultural and methodological preparation in the fundamental fields of mathematics (analysis, algebra, geometry, probability, mathematical physics, numerical analysis) in view of their use in specialist areas of both theoretical and applicative nature.
This will allow graduates to selectively take a path to mathematical research, pure or applied, and to assume roles of high responsibility in advanced scientific research projects, in the construction and computational development of mathematical models in different fields (e.g. scientific, environmental, health fields, industrial, financial, as well as services and public administration); in schools and research institutions, offices, studies and, in general, in all companies for which the modeling of physical phenomena is relevant. The peculiar characteristics of his training will open, finally, to the graduate in the Master's Degree in Mathematics the opportunity to pursue professional careers in areas other than scientific-technological.
